Abstract

Techniques are described for a system document management comprising one or more processors having access to a memory. The system is configured to determine an attribute for an input document for execution by a signer. The system is also configured to generate a similarity score for each of a plurality of candidate documents using a machine learning model, wherein using the machine learning model comprises providing the attribute as an input to the machine learning model. The system is also configured to generate data for a graphical user interface comprising an indication of at least a subset of the candidate documents based on the similarity scores generated for each of the plurality of candidate documents. The system is configured to output, for display, the data to a user device.
